A leading defence engineering firm is seeking a Senior Process Engineer at their Devonport site. You will lead critical process design projects within the UK's defence infrastructure, ensuring safety and compliance with regulations.

The role requires a minimum HND in engineering and knowledge of mechanical principles, with experience in nuclear or related industries being desirable.

This position offers competitive salary and hybrid work arrangements, supporting essential engineering activities for national security.

How to prepare for a job interview at Babcock Mission Critical Services España SA.

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your mechanical principles and any relevant nuclear industry knowledge. Familiarise yourself with the latest regulations and safety standards in defence engineering, as these will likely come up during the interview.

Showcase Your Experience

Prepare to discuss specific projects you've worked on that relate to process design in the nuclear sector. Highlight your role, the challenges faced, and how you ensured compliance and safety throughout the project.

Ask Insightful Questions

Demonstrate your interest in the role by preparing thoughtful questions about the company's current projects and future goals. This shows that you're not just looking for any job, but are genuinely interested in contributing to their mission.

Emphasise Teamwork and Leadership

As a Senior Process Engineer, you'll be leading projects. Be ready to discuss your leadership style and how you collaborate with others. Share examples of how you've successfully led teams or mentored colleagues in past roles.
